Norfolk Island vs Pakistan
Norfolk Island has a population of 2K, compared to Pakistan's 241.5M. Pakistan is 110374.5 times more populous than Norfolk Island. Pakistan covers 796,095 km², 22113.8 times larger than Norfolk Island's 36 km².
